Description
The foot bridge, crossing the river Otava above the weir near the Wenceslas suburb, was designed with regard to an architect´s desired shape, layout and spatial intents. Two spans of the bridge, cable stayed and asymmetric suspension one, meet on the pillar situated in the river forming the ground plan angle 1350. Both spans consist of triangular steel lattice truss made from tubes and orthotropic steel deck of width 3,3 m. Asymmetric suspension span of length 81,7 m is suspended on two ropes ø 76mm using solid bar hangers with thread M20 spacing of 6 m. The thin pylons are 16 m high only, and inclined 19° to the side and 6° backwards (away from the river). Position of the top of pylons, pinned to the top chords of the truss, is defined by the main ropes, top horizontal tension tube and two backward tendons with thread M90 anchored also to the upper chord tubes of the truss. Cable stayed span of length 46,7 m is suspended on three twins of tendons with thread M36. The pylons are 9,7 m high only. Position of the top of pylons, pinned to the top chords of the truss, is defined by six front stays, top horizontal compressed tube and two backward stays with thread M76 anchored to one common point to the abutment.
